Science Blue
General Information about Science Blue
The hex color #0668C4, also known as Science Blue, is a captivating shade of blue that evokes feelings of trust, stability, and intelligence. In the RGB color model, it is composed of 2.4% red, 40.78% green, and 76.86% blue. In the CMYK color model, #0668C4 is comprised of 97% cyan, 47% magenta, 0% yellow, and 23% black. The hex color #0668c4, also known as Science Blue, presents some accessibility challenges, especially concerning color contrast. When used as a foreground color for text, it's crucial to ensure sufficient contrast against the background to meet WCAG (Web Content Accessibility Guidelines) standards. A light-colored background is generally necessary to achieve adequate contrast ratios for readability. For individuals with visual impairments, low contrast can make it difficult or impossible to distinguish text from the background. Using contrast checking tools is highly recommended to verify compliance. In addition to contrast, consider the color's impact on users with color vision deficiencies. Science Blue might be perceived differently, so it's essential to provide alternative cues, such as text labels or icons, to convey information effectively. Avoid relying solely on color to communicate important information.
